Story of the Bedaux SystemIn 1911, Mr. Charles E. Bedaux experimented with the idea of measuring all human physical work in terms of a mon unit.The unit known as the Bedaux Unit of human power measurement or “B” was to consists of a bination of work and rest.The proportions between these two items were dependent upon the physical nature of the work and the subsequent rest required to pensate for it. As tasks varied, the ratio of the work to rest within the unit was to vary, but the unit itself was to remain constant at a time value of on minute.II. The Bedaux System or “E” System(Unit System)The “Unit E” is the quantity of work an experienced, skilled worker can do per minute under normal conditions, taking into account the inherent allowance for rest, personal needs.III. The “M” System(Unit System)The Unit (M) is the amount of work that can be carried out in one minute by a trained worker, under normal circumstance, and at normal speed, including allowances for interruptions as rest and personal care.The Unit (M) does not represent time in the sense of a clock time, but it is rather a measure of “work quantity” or “l(fā)abor content”.IV. ExpressionWork Quantity or Labor Content = Work + Rest (Bedaux definition) or = Work + Total Allowance (Philips definition)Example: Labor Content 1M TAFtotal allowance factor: Labor Content Work (Normal Time) TAF1M (60 seconds) = seconds + seconds (14 %)1M (60 seconds) = seconds + seconds (18 %)1M (60 seconds) = seconds + seconds (20 %) VIII. Performance RatingPerformance rating is expressing numerically the speed and effectiveness with which an operation is done, in relation to what has been defined as normal performance.Tempo means the intensity of working.In Bedaux timestudy system: Speed of the movementsTempo Skill of the movements (. proficiency, useful effect, dexterity, efficiency).IX. Normal PerformanceNormal performance is the performance of an average skilled worker doing a job under normal conditions without being stimulated by an incentive scheme.It must be possible to keep this performance from day to day without excessive physical or mental strain.As a reference for normal performance can be taken, a steady deliberate and unhurried average performance of a person, who walks around Km(3 miles) per hour or deals 52 playingcards in 30 seconds.X.
